What Is A Slit Lamp?

A slit lamp, also known as a biomicroscope, is a specialized binocular microscope used for magnified, detailed examination of the anterior segment of the human eye. This essential diagnostic instrument combines a high-intensity light source that can be focused into a narrow beam (the "slit") with a microscope, allowing ophthalmologists and optometrists to visualize the intricate structures of the eye with remarkable clarity.

The primary function of a slit lamp is to enable a thorough, non-invasive inspection of the cornea, iris, conjunctiva, sclera, and anterior chamber. By controlling the width, height, angle, and color of the illumination beam, clinicians can highlight specific tissues and pathologies, revealing subtle abnormalities that might be missed with standard examination.

FeatureClinical Significance
Variable Illumination BeamAllows for precise visualization of different ocular layers and detection of subtle opacities or infiltrates.
MagnificationEnables detailed examination of cellular structures, micro-deposits, and surface irregularities.
Coaxial IlluminationProvides shadow-free imaging of surfaces for enhanced contrast and detection of minute details.

Key Clinical Applications in Benin:

  • Diagnosis and monitoring of corneal diseases, including abrasions, infections (such as keratitis), dystrophies, and dry eye syndrome.
  • Evaluation of the anterior chamber for signs of inflammation (uveitis), blood (hyphema), or pus (hypopyon).
  • Assessment of the iris for abnormalities, tumors, or pupillary abnormalities.
  • Detection of foreign bodies within the anterior segment.
  • Examination of the conjunctiva for allergies, infections (conjunctivitis), or growths.
  • Pre-operative and post-operative assessment of ocular surgeries.
  • Screening for glaucoma by examining the iridocorneal angle.

How Much Is A Slit Lamp In Benin?

Understanding the investment required for a slit lamp in Benin involves considering several factors, primarily whether you are opting for a brand-new unit or a high-quality refurbished model. Pricing can vary significantly based on the manufacturer, specific features and capabilities, and the supplier you choose.

New Slit Lamps: For brand-new, state-of-the-art slit lamp systems, you can expect prices to generally range from 1,200,000 XOF to over 3,500,000 XOF. This higher end of the spectrum typically includes advanced models with digital imaging capabilities, integrated cameras, and sophisticated illumination systems suitable for comprehensive ophthalmological practices.

Refurbished Slit Lamps: Opting for a reputable refurbished slit lamp presents a more budget-friendly yet highly effective solution. Prices for quality refurbished units, thoroughly inspected and serviced by certified technicians, typically fall between 600,000 XOF and 1,800,000 XOF. These units often provide excellent performance and reliability, making them a popular choice for clinics looking to maximize their equipment budget without compromising on diagnostic accuracy.

When comparing prices, it is crucial to inquire about warranty, after-sales support, and the availability of spare parts from your chosen supplier in Benin. This will ensure a long-term, productive investment for your practice.

Equipment TypeEstimated Price Range (XOF)
New Slit Lamp1,200,000 - 3,500,000+
Refurbished Slit Lamp600,000 - 1,800,000
